Distribute
(x+4)(x-6)
a) x^2-2x-24
b) x^2-10x+24
c) x^2+10x+24
d) x^2-10x-24
Answer:
A) x² - 2x - 24
Step-by-step explanation:
(x+4)(x-6)
x² - 6x + 4x - 24
x² - 2x - 24

Write the quadratic function 5x2 - 40x + 60 in its vertex form by completing the square. Then
identify its turning point.
9514 1404 393
Answer:
5(x -4)² -20turning point = (4, -20)Step-by-step explanation:
It can work well to factor the leading coefficient from the x-terms.
5(x² -8x) +60
Now, add the square of half the x-coefficient inside parentheses, and subtract the same amount outside parentheses.
5(x² -8x +16) +60 -(5)(16)
5(x -4)² -20 . . . . write as a square, simplify the added constant
The vertex form is ...
5(x -4)² -20
It shows you the vertex is (4, -20). This is the turning point.
_____
Vertex form is a(x -h)² +k, where (h, k) is the vertex.

Compare the unit rates to find which is the better value.
A. 24 cans for $21.36
B. 12 cans for $10.56
C. 20 cans for $17.20
D. 16 cans for $13.60 m
Answer:
The 16 cans for 13.60
Step-by-step explanation:
21.36 ÷ 24 = 0.89
10.56 ÷ 12 = 0.88
17.20 ÷ 20 = 0.86
13.60 ÷ 16 = 0.85
The 16 cans for 13.60 is the best buy, just remember, cost ÷ amount!!

Miles read 4 books in the first half of March. By the end of March, the library had added Miles to the top-readers board for reading more than 10 books in a month.Let x represent how many books Miles read in the second half of March. Which inequality describes the problem?
Answer:
[tex]x>6[/tex]
Here, [tex]x[/tex] denotes number of books read by Miles in the second half of March
Step-by-step explanation:
Given: Miles read 4 books in the first half of March.
Also, Miles read more than 10 books in a month.
[tex]x[/tex] denotes number of books read by Miles in the second half of March.
To find: inequality that describes the problem.
Solution:
Total number of books read in month of March = Number of books read by Miles in the first half of March + Number of books read by Miles in the second half of March = [tex]4+x[/tex]
Also, Miles read more than 10 books in a month.
Therefore,
[tex]4+x>10\\x>10-4\\x>6[/tex]

Write the polynomial in standard form. Then name the polynomial based on its degree and number of terms. x + 7 – 4x^3
Answer:
Step-by-step explanation:
Standard form: -4x³ + x + 7
Name of the polynomial:
Based on number of terms: 3 terms are there.
Trinomial
Based on degree:
Degree of the polynomial is 3
Cubic polynomial
